Problem 11
<h3>Answer: -4x^2 - 6 (choice 3)</h3>
Work Shown:
P = 4x^2-x+1
Q = -6x^2+x-4
P+Q = sum of P and Q
P+Q = (4x^2-x+1)+(-6x^2+x-4)
P+Q = (4x^2-6x^2)+(-x+x)+(1-4)
P+Q = -2x^2+0x-3
P+Q = -2x^2 - 3
2*(P+Q) = twice the sum of P and Q
2*(P+Q) = 2*(-2x^2 - 3)
2*(P+Q) = 2(-2x^2) + 2(-3)
2*(P+Q) = -4x^2 - 6

Problem 12
<h3>Answer: 6x^3 + 4x^2 - 34 (choice 1)</h3>
Work Shown:
y = 3x^3 + x^2 - 5
z = x^2 - 12
2(y+z) = 2(3x^3 + x^2 - 5 + x^2-12)
2(y+z) = 2(3x^3 + 2x^2 - 17)
2(y+z) = 2(3x^3) + 2(2x^2) + 2(-17)
2(y+z) = 6x^3 + 4x^2 - 34
